Chefs vs Scaffolders, stagers and riggers Salary (2025)
How do Chefs and Scaffolders, stagers and riggers salaries compare in the UK? Here is a detailed side-by-side breakdown.
Scaffolders, stagers and riggers earns £11,255 more per year (39% higher)
Detailed Comparison
| Metric | Chefs | Scaffolders, stagers and riggers |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Median Annual | £28,918 | £40,173 | -£11,255 |
| Mean Annual | £27,885 | £44,327 | -£16,442 |
| Monthly | £2,410 | £3,348 | -£938 |
| Weekly | £556 | £773 | -£217 |
| Hourly | £13.90 | £19.31 | -£5.41 |
Salary Range Comparison
| Percentile | Chefs | Scaffolders, stagers and riggers |
|---|---|---|
| 10th (Entry) | £11,986 | £24,895 |
| 25th | £19,719 | £33,129 |
| 50th (Median) | £28,918 | £40,173 |
| 75th | £34,694 | £54,977 |
